XML 51 R41.htm IDEA: XBRL DOCUMENT v3.10.0.1
Net Loss Per Share (Details) - USD ($)
$ / shares in Units, shares in Thousands, $ in Thousands
3 Months Ended 9 Months Ended
Sep. 30, 2018
Sep. 30, 2017
Sep. 30, 2018
Sep. 30, 2017
Earnings Per Share [Abstract]        
Net loss $ (6,251) $ (9,519) $ (21,928) $ (24,374)
Weighted average common shares outstanding (in shares) 102,765 98,665 101,503 93,108
Net loss per share, basic and diluted (in dollars per share) $ (0.06) $ (0.10) $ (0.22) $ (0.26)